U.S. Embassy In Kuwait Closes Until Further Notice As Regional Tensions Escalate

The United States Embassy in Kuwait has announced that it will remain closed until further notice due to growing regional tensions. The decision has been described as a precautionary step taken to protect embassy staff and visitors during a period of increased security concerns.

Officials have not shared a specific date for reopening, saying that updates will be provided as the situation develops.

Why the Embassy Has Been Closed

The closure comes at a time when tensions in the Middle East have sharply increased. Ongoing military activity and political uncertainty in the region have raised concerns about safety and stability.

According to reports, the embassy decided to suspend its operations as a preventive measure. Such steps are usually taken when there is a potential risk to diplomatic missions or foreign nationals.

Embassy closures do not always mean that a direct threat has been identified. In many cases, they are part of broader security planning during unstable periods.

Part of Wider Regional Precautions

The embassy's closure reflects broader security concerns across the Gulf region. As tensions rise between key regional players, several countries and institutions have taken precautionary steps to ensure safety.

Diplomatic missions often adjust operations depending on the level of threat. Temporary closures are not uncommon during periods of conflict or heightened alert.

No Timeline for Reopening

At present, there is no confirmed date for when the U.S. Embassy in Kuwait will reopen. Officials have stated that further information will be shared as the situation becomes clearer.

The closure highlights the seriousness of the current regional climate. While the move is precautionary, it signals that authorities are closely monitoring developments and taking steps to reduce risks.

For now, residents and travelers are advised to stay informed through official government channels and wait for further announcements.
